What is BIS Registration?
The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) has a Compulsory Registration Scheme (CRS) which necessitates all IT and electronic products to be registered under the same. The BIS registration is a mandatory compliance for these products as it ensures that the products have been tested and verified on several parameters and are rendered reliable to be used for a longer term.
The BIS-registered products are favored more by consumers as they need an assurance of safety and qualitative performance while making purchase decisions. Businesses also benefit hugely from gaining a BIS registration as it is a mandatory market compliance in the market.
